| Chicago Protective Apparel, Inc. Standard cotton or poly/cotton work clothes can be easily ignited by an electric arc flash and will continue to burn, adding to injury. Wherever an employee is exposed to the possibility of an electric arc flash, they are now required by NFPA 70E to wear flame-resistant (FR) protective clothing that meets ASTM F1506 requirements.

Spring and Summer Hi Vis Apparel and Outdoor Gear
The warm weather jobsite has its own set of hazards and safety gear requirements. Reflective coats give way to hi vis traffic safety vests and high visibility t-shirts.
Class 2 vests and
Class 3 vests are essential to outdoor workers and road construction crews. Reflective rain pants and
high visibility pants complete the ensemble and ensure that the wearer is visible from head to toe.
High visibility apparel is far from the only concern during warm weather work. Vorpahl has a large line of
products designed to combat heat stress when the weather gets a little too warm. Phase change cooling vests and evaporative cooling vests keep workers cool in extreme temperatures. Hard hat neck shades and cooling bandanas also protect from the dangerous combination of sun and heat.
Electrolyte beverages are essential sources of hydration when temperatures rise and a are key component in any heat stress prevention program.
